When sedation is not sufficient for the surgical procedure to be performed, the client receives general anesthesia. The nurse educator is reviewing the stages of general anesthesia with a group of student nurses.
 
  What happens with the client's pulse during stage I of general anesthesia? A) Weak and thready pulse
  B) Decreased pulse
  C) Increased pulse
  D) Normal pulse

Answer to Question 2

D
Feedback:
The client has a normal pulse during stage I, an increased pulse during stage II, a decreased pulse during stage III, and weak thready pulse during stage IV.
